Materials Data on Nb6AlGe by Materials Project
Abstract
Nb6AlGe crystallizes in the cubic Pm-3 space group. The structure is three-dimensional. Nb is bonded in a 6-coordinate geometry to ten equivalent Nb, two equivalent Al, and two equivalent Ge atoms. There are two shorter (2.60 Å) and eight longer (3.18 Å) Nb–Nb bond lengths. Both Nb–Al bond lengths are 2.90 Å. Both Nb–Ge bond lengths are 2.90 Å. Al is bonded to twelve equivalent Nb atoms to form AlNb12 cuboctahedra that share edges with six equivalent AlNb12 cuboctahedra and faces with eight equivalent GeNb12 cuboctahedra. Ge is bonded to twelve equivalent Nb atoms to form GeNb12 cuboctahedra that share edges with six equivalent GeNb12 cuboctahedra and faces with eight equivalent AlNb12 cuboctahedra.
